| portal The Constitution of East Florida (1812)

Every free white man of twenty one years of age and every soldier who has taken an active part in our Revolution, and shall have been a resident in the Territory one year previous to the first day of April last, and will swear or affirm that he considered East Florida his only and actual place of residence at the commencement of the Revolution shall be duly qualified to vote agreeable to this Constitution for the Legislative Council and Director.

| portal The Constitution of East Florida (1812)

It might have been expected that a people who neither idolized their priest nor could think it an honor to lick the dust from the feet of their oppressors but who knew that man, in whatever garment he might be cloathed, to whatever power he might be elevated, was like themselves, liable to all the imperfections & weaknesses of our common nature, with probably a larger proportion of its vices, would have been the first in the Spanish Territory to have declared themselves free and independent.
